What Is Ultrasonic Rhinoplasty?

Ultrasonic rhinoplasty is one of the most innovative nose reshaping surgeries approved by the FDA today. Unlike traditional rhinoplasty, there is no need for your surgeon to hammer or chisel the bone. Instead, the motorized handpiece emits vibrating sound waves for precise reshaping. Ultrasonic rhinoplasty is often recommended for patients who wish to reduce a nasal hump using a more gentle technique. Candidates for Ultrasonic Rhinoplasty

To be considered for any rhinoplasty procedure, you should be at least 18 years old. A qualified surgeon can assess the appearance of your nose and provide more details about the advantages of ultrasonic rhinoplasty. Common reasons for ultrasonic rhinoplasty include:

  • Nasal hump
  • Wide nose
  • Deviated septum
  • Asymmetrical bones

How Is It Performed?

Ultrasonic rhinoplasty is an outpatient surgery performed under general anesthesia. For the procedure, an open technique must be used. This involves making an incision in the columella, the area of skin that divides the nostrils. With the bone and cartilage exposed, the surgeon uses a high-powered ultrasonic tool to precisely sculpt the nasal bones. For most patients, this results in less bruising, bleeding, and swelling than traditional rhinoplasty procedures.

What is the difference between ultrasonic rhinoplasty and traditional rhinoplasty?

During a traditional rhinoplasty, chisels and hammers are often used to reshape the nose. While this is an effective method for getting you the results you're looking for, it can cause accidental fractures to the nose, trauma to the nasal tissues, swelling, bruising, and scarring. Ultrasonic rhinoplasty uses a high-powered ultrasonic rhinoplasty tool to provide your desired results. The benefit of this method is no chisels or hammers, the opportunity to work on certain areas inside the nose selectively, and less likely injury to soft tissues.

What can I expect when recovering from ultrasonic rhinoplasty?

Ultrasonic rhinoplasty has a faster recovery time than traditional rhinoplasty (about 2 weeks compared to 6 weeks). You may notice some slight swelling; we suggest sleeping with your head raised to help reduce swelling. We will provide a variety of aftercare instructions to help you heal properly. It's important to follow these closely and ask us if you have any questions about the recovery process.

Is there anything I can't do after my ultrasonic nose reshaping?

After your ultrasonic rhinoplasty treatment, you should avoid strenuous activities such as exercising. We also suggest you avoid any other activity that could result in physical contact with your nose, such as sex or sleeping on your front. You should also avoid sun exposure as your nose may be more likely to burn after your treatment. Smoking can also delay the healing process, so we suggest avoiding smoking during this period.
